Image Title: Block Cutting.
Image Caption: These bare areas have been harvested recently. The harvested blocks will soon be green with a new growth of little Douglas first that spring up from seed scattered from nearby seed blocks. This block cutting is necessary because little Douglas fir trees will not grow in the shade of larger trees. Block cutting is practiced generally in the Douglas Fir regions of Western Oregon and Washington.
